Leith Wheeler Investment Counsel Ltd. grew its stake in shares of L3Harris Technologies, Inc. (NYSE:LHX - Free Report) by 5.1% in the fourth quarter, according to the company in its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 157,639 shares of the company's stock after acquiring an additional 7,711 shares during the quarter. L3Harris Technologies comprises about 2.4% of Leith Wheeler Investment Counsel Ltd.'s holdings, making the stock its 11th largest position. Leith Wheeler Investment Counsel Ltd. owned 0.08% of L3Harris Technologies worth $33,148,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

About L3Harris Technologies
(
Free Report)
L3Harris Technologies, Inc provides mission-critical solutions for government and commercial customers worldwide. The company's Integrated Mission Systems segment provides intelligence, surveillance, and reconnaissance (ISR) systems, passive sensing and targeting, electronic attack, autonomy, power and communications, and networks and sensors, as well as advanced combat systems for air, land, and sea sectors.
